While these fools have been sitting on their collective posteriors for the past two years, trying to make Georgie Bush’s life a misery (which, of course, he so richly deserves), they have managed to just about let time run out for dealing with that legislative idiocy of the 1960’s…the Alternative Minimum Tax! This little touted tax was passed by the liberals…excuse me…the progressives back in 1969 to make sure that rich people paid their fair share of income taxes. Back then, $100,000 income per year was rich. Today, it is lower, lower middle class. The morons in office back then did not tie the amount of income to inflation! Now, if the rump Congress doesn’t act, millions of Americans are going to suddenly be informed that they are rich and are going to see their income tax bills rise by $3,000 to $5,000!
